Transaction 642623e1c6a3259cb72a95792d2e32ded40849f7e88c1cfc97ebb3f9c0cd99d5

3 Input
2 Outputs
  • 642623e1c6a3259cb72a95792d2e32ded40849f7e88c1cfc97ebb3f9c0cd99d5:0
  • value  49998756
    address  12YBPyvWoz6Wf266TTEq5DmGC5KTRpyuNf
  • 642623e1c6a3259cb72a95792d2e32ded40849f7e88c1cfc97ebb3f9c0cd99d5:1
  • value  116319119
    address  bc1qv6mcmzxy7cs750gr4jaaxwljzdncqs0gcwlj9g